Transaction 563dffd359cf404f1af618092c3ead0ebf82c4fecc3aff23497185fafeaaef54

1 Input
2 Outputs
  • 563dffd359cf404f1af618092c3ead0ebf82c4fecc3aff23497185fafeaaef54:0
  • value  10404984
    address  18BuGQTPg2cE9S6JK6VdQaPnaE64F6A6v8
  • 563dffd359cf404f1af618092c3ead0ebf82c4fecc3aff23497185fafeaaef54:1
  • value  29725551
    address  1KdYxZKEZVX8qP2bCdVWXpaBHDXy5aSQ61